DESERTED from Capt. Asaph Hall's company in Col. Cook's regiment, Richard Dale, and Bryan Hamblin; Said Dale is a tall slim fellow, and Hamblin is of a middling size. Whoever shall take up and return to their regiment both or either of the above deserters, shall have Five Dollars reward for each, and all charges paid, by DANIEL KINGSBURY, Ensign. Hartland, January 30, 1777.
